Cassandra Ventura (who was born August 26, 1986), known as Cassie, is an American singer, model, and an actress. Cassie was born in New London, Connecticut, and moved to NYC after graduating high school to continue her modeling & music career. After being introduced to producer Ryan Leslie, she was signed to his music-media company, NextSelection. Leslie wrote and produced Cassie’s first single, “Me & U”, which became a hit in 2006. Keri Lynn Hilson (who was born December 5, 1982) is an U.S. singer signed to Zone 4, Mosley Music Group and Interscope Records. She is part of a collective of writers and producers known as The Clutch. Through the early and late 2000s, Hilson wrote songs for many different singers & rappers, including Britney Spears and Ludacris. In 2007, Keri guest performed on Timbaland’s music hits “The Way I Are” and “Scream” and began a solo singing career. Keri Hilson has made cameos in music videos for Usher, Ne-Yo and Nelly, amongst others. Her debut album, In a Perfect World…, was released in early 2009, spawning the hit singles “Energy,” “Turnin’ Me On,” “Knock You Down,” and “I Like”, which was a hit in Germany. Ashanti Shequoiya Douglas (born on October 13, 1980) is an American recording artist, producer, actress, dancer and model who rose to fame in the early 2000s. Ashanti is most famous for her eponymous Grammy Award-winning debut album Ashanti which featured the hit song “Foolish”, and sold over 503,000 copies in its first week of release in the United States in April 2002. The album established a Soundscan record as the largest opening week sales for a new female artist, outselling debuts by Alicia Keys and Lauryn Hill but as of November 2009, the opening week female sales record has been broken by Susan Boyle. In the same week, Ashanti became the first female performer to simultaneously hold the top two places on the Billboard Hot 100 singles chart with “Foolish”, and “What’s Luv?” (with Fat Joe). Ashanti broke records again by having three top ten songs, “Foolish”, “What’s Luv?”, and “Always on Time”, on the Billboard Hot 100 charts in the same week, being the first female to accomplish this feat and being second only to The Beatles. As of 2007, she has sold more than 23 million records worldwide, with more than 12 million of these sold in the US. Ashanti ended the decade (2000-09) as the third top new R&B artist behind Alicia Keys and Beyonce Knowles. She also ended the decade at number 41 on the Top Artist of the Decade List.
